Key Business Credit Card Travel Perks
Airport Lounge Access
One of the most coveted business credit card perks is complimentary access to airport lounges. These lounges offer a quiet space to work, free meals, Wi-Fi, or even showers for longer layovers. Cards like the American Express Business Platinum provide access to Centurion Lounges, Priority Pass Select lounges, and Delta Sky Club locations.
Expert Tip: Always check the terms and conditions as some lounges have restrictions during peak hours.
TSA PreCheck and Global Entry
Several business credit cards offer credits for TSA PreCheck or Global Entry application fees. These programs expedite security and customs processing, saving valuable time. The Chase Sapphire Reserve and the CitiBusiness / AAdvantage Platinum Select World Mastercard are examples of cards that offer these credits.
Travel Insurance and Protections
Travel disruptions are an unfortunately common aspect of business travel. Business credit cards often provide comprehensive travel insurance that covers trip cancellations, delays, lost luggage, and emergency medical expenses. The coverage not only provides peace of mind but also offers financial protection.
Foreign Transaction Fee Waivers
Frequent international travel can result in substantial foreign transaction fees if not managed properly. Business credit cards with no foreign transaction fees can save travelers 2-4% on every purchase made abroad.
Rental Car Insurance
Many business credit cards offer collision damage waiver (CDW) insurance for car rentals. This benefit provides coverage for damages, potentially saving hundreds of dollars on rental car insurance.

Frequently Asked Questions
What factors should I consider when choosing a business credit card for travel?
When selecting a business credit card, consider your primary travel patterns and expenses. Evaluate the annual fees, travel perk offerings, interest rates, and whether the card aligns with your existing company and employee needs.
How can I maximize travel rewards with minimal out-of-pocket expenses?
To maximize travel rewards, charge all business expenses to the credit card, pay the balance in full monthly to avoid interest, and redeem points for travel-related expenses to leverage the card’s highest value offerings.
Are business credit card travel perks taxable?
Generally, the travel benefits and rewards earned through credit cards are not considered taxable income. However, it’s always advisable to consult a tax professional for advice specific to your situation.
Can I combine personal travel with business credit card perks?
Yes, many business credit cards allow the use of rewards for both business and personal travel. However, be sure to adhere to company policies regarding the use of business rewards for personal travel.
Do the travel perks extend to employees?
Most business credit cards offer employee cards that come with travel perks. Verify with the card issuer for specific policies related to employee usage.
